AdGuard launches Manifest V3 appropriate ad-blocker for Chrome

AdGuard, the corporate greatest identified for its content material blocking resolution, launched what it calls the “world’s first advert blocker constructed on Manifest V3”.

Chrome and Chromium-based browser customers who haven’t adopted the information concerning the way forward for extensions within the browsers, might have a fast clarification to higher perceive what will occur within the coming months and years.

Google introduced plans to launch a brand new Manifest for extensions in 2018. Manifest V3 defines what extensions can and may’t do within the Chrome internet browser, and another browser that implements it. Extension builders, privateness advocates and customers criticized Manifest V3 shortly thereafter. The developer of uBlock Origin, who maintains probably the most revered content material blockers, stated that the discharge of Manifest V3 may imply the top uBlock Origin for Chrome.

Some browser makers, together with Mozilla, maker of Firefox, said overtly that they’d not implement the limiting adjustments of Manifest V3. Google made some concessions, however went forward with the launching of Manifest V3 within the firm’s Chrome internet browser.

Beginning in January 2023, extension builders could now not publish new Manifest V2 extensions or replace current ones. From June 2023 onward, Manifest V2 extensions will not run in Chrome anymore.

In different phrases: extension builders must replace their extensions to be appropriate with the brand new Manifest V3 or finish growth for Chrome. Some Chromium-based browsers could modify the default conduct to help Manifest V2 extensions, however most will not, most likely.

AdGuard MV3 Browser extension

AdGuard printed a brand new browser extension for Chrome and different Chromium-based browsers that’s primarily based on Manifest V3. Customers of AdGuard don’t want the extension, as the primary resolution runs system-wide.

See also  Google releases mysterious replace for Google Chrome 106

Work on the extension began in mid-2021. The builders be aware that the brand new APIs of Manifest V3 triggered quite a lot of headache throughout growth. Whereas they managed to supply a working content material blocker primarily based on Manifest V3, they concede that it has sure limitations that Manifest V2 content material blockers didn’t have.

One of many principal problems with Manifest V3 is that it imposes a set restrict of 330,000 guidelines for all extensions put in in Chrome. Anyone extension has assured entry to 30,000 guidelines. The quantity could sound like a lot, however while you notice that trendy content material blockers depend on tens of 1000’s of even hundred 1000’s of guidelines, the limitation turns into obvious straight away.

Take uBlock Origin for instance. The default configuration of uBlock Origin makes use of 80435 community filters and 45243 beauty filters; that’s already greater than 4 occasions the minimal assured guidelines restrict. Customers could add their very own customized guidelines to many content material blockers or subscribe to extra guidelines listings. It’s simple to achieve the 330,000 guidelines restrict with only one extension.

adguard mv3 browser

Now think about that different extensions are put in that depend on guidelines. These compete with one another then on the subject of the bounds.

Dynamic guidelines have a good stricter restrict of 5000, which features a restrict of 1000 common expression guidelines. When the restrict is exceeded, solely the primary 5000 guidelines will likely be utilized by the content material blocker, whereas all different guidelines haven’t any impact.

See also  Freeze Dried Tabs enhance Chrome's startup by 20% on Android

AdGuard MV3 Browser takes that into consideration. The builders have added warnings to the extension that inform customers when the principles limitation is forcing the extension to cut back the variety of guidelines that it helps. In reality, the builders be aware that even the fundamental filter lists, which is the first checklist of AdGuard, could also be disabled within the worst case, because it has greater than 30,000 guidelines. For customers, it may possibly imply that the put in content material blocker does nothing in any respect.


Closing Phrases

AdGuard’s new browser extension for Chrome demonstrates that content material blockers are potential underneath Manifest V3. In comparison with Manifest V2 content material blockers, Manifest V3 extensions could be much less highly effective because of the synthetic guidelines limits of Manifest V3. Particularly the competing half is troublesome, as extensions could cease working if guidelines limits are reached.

Most Chrome customers could need to swap to a different browser when Manifest V3 turns into the usual to get a dependable safety and never a chaotic one.

Now You: are you influenced by Manifest V3?